In the early days of our nation, the idea for Eastern State Penitentiary—the nation's first penitentiary—emerged as a bold initiative to reform the criminal justice system. Framed in 1787, just 11 years after the signing of the Declaration of Independence, Eastern State Penitentiary was built on a radical belief in human dignity and our capacity for change. Its founders sought to answer a question that still echoes through our country today: Have we established justice?

In 2026, as we commemorate the 250th anniversary of American independence, Eastern State hosts A Time for Liberty: Our Shared History, Our Shared Future, a yearlong slate of free, inclusive programs that invites visitors to wrestle with evolving meanings of liberty and justice.

A Time for Liberty features 5 family-friendly festivals, 9 panel discussions with scholars and systems-impacted leaders, 4 community workshops, 2 pop-up exhibitions drawn from the site's archival collections, and new online learning resources that extend the experience to classrooms nationwide.
